David Soley (Panama)


David Soley was born in Ancón, Panama, in 1962, and moved to Bakersfield, California, in 1979. He began his music studies in Panama with Edwin Cobham and continued them in the United States with Dale Brooks. Soley began his formal music studies at California State University, Northridge (B.M. 1987). He completed graduate studies at Stanford University (M.A. & D.M.A. 1989 - 1993) studying composition with Leland Smith and computer music with John Chowning and Chris Chafe. David Soley has been the recipient of various awards including a Guggenheim Fellowship (1993-94), an ASCAP Grant (1991), the Bearns Prize of Columbia University (1987), two B.M.I. awards (1986 & 1987), and a residency at the Djerassi Resident Artist Program in Woodside, California (April & May 1993).
